Steve Benson, "How I Now Remember Then" (Small Press Traffic, 2023)

Resource added

Full description

In this 2023 reflective essay, poet and performer Steve Benson revisits the creative and intellectual circles of the San Francisco Bay Area’s "Language"-writing scene, reflecting on collaborations and exchanges with contemporaries such as Carla Harryman. The piece offers historical and aesthetic context for the experimental environment that shaped works like Memory Play.
